My name is Anna Stephens, and I am an RNC, BSN, MSN, WHNP-C. What in the world do all those letters mean?
It all began with a Bachelor of Science Degree in Nursing from Northwestern State University (BSN). I worked in Labor and Delivery for seven years and absolutely LOVED it! After 1½ years working in the hospital, I decided that I could do more for women’s health with a higher degree.
I then earned my Master of Science in Nursing (MSN), also from Northwestern State University. After four years of part-time school and part-time work, I became a Certified Registered Nurse (RNC) and a Certified Women’s Health Nurse Practitioner (WHNP-C).

Let me tell you about Botox
First of all, I don’t give Botox injections myself, and I don’t plan to. It’s not that I have anything against Botox.
When it comes to giving injections, you want the nurses and nurse practitioners. They are the hands on people. In fact, one of my nurse practitioners went to Austin recently for Botox training. At Seasons, our nurses and nurse practitioners are the ones who give injections—and they do it well.
Of course, no one leaves our office thinking about how good an injection was.
Botox is for wrinkles. On your forehead, wrinkles between your eyebrows just above the bridge of your nose. On the outside of your eyes, the crow’s feet. And underneath the eyes. Those are the places that Botox will have an effect.
